Meilensteine
- 1990Declining nationwide sake consumption forced the brewery to suspend production.
- 1995Daisuke Komatsu, the eldest son who had been working in Tokyo, quit his job and returned home determined to revive the brewery.
- 1997Preparations for resuming production began, including cleaning the brewery.
- 1998Production resumed after an 8-year hiatus, brewing 80 koku of sake and 20 koku of shochu; the daiginjo Manrei brewed that first year won an award at the Fukuoka Regional Taxation Bureau's sake competition.
- 2005Began selling plum-based liqueurs 'Momoko' and 'Sumomo Umeshu' made with local plums.
- 2012Began producing mirin using glutinous rice from Saga Prefecture.
